Our verdict is Uncertain significance. The variant received 1 ACMG points: 1P and 0B. PP3
The NM_032578.4(MYPN):c.3335C>A(p.Pro1112His) variant causes a missense change. The variant allele was found at a frequency of 0.00000496 in 1,614,054 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P1112L) has been classified as Benign.

Cardiovascular phenotype Uncertain:1
The p.P1112H variant (also known as c.3335C>A), located in coding exon 16 of the MYPN gene, results from a C to A substitution at nucleotide position 3335. The proline at codon 1112 is replaced by histidine, an amino acid with similar properties. This alteration has been reported as a secondary cardiac variant in an exome cohort and was detected in a cardiomyopathy/arrhythmia genetic testing cohort; however, clinical details are limited (Ng D et al. Circ Cardiovasc Genet, 2013 Aug;6:337-46; van Lint FHM et al. Neth Heart J, 2019 Jun;27:304-309). This alteration has also been reported in sudden death and arrhythmogenic right ventricular cardiomyopathy (ARVC) cohorts (Hertz CL et al. Int J Legal Med, 2016 Jan;130:91-102; Medeiros-Domingo A et al. Europace, 2017 Jun;19:1063-1069). The variant was also seen in cases of cardiomyopathy and was seen with variants in other cardiac-related genes (Refaat MM et al. BMC Med Genomics, 2019 Feb;12:33; Mastroianno S et al. Ann Noninvasive Electrocardiol, 2020 May;25:e12687; Paz-Cruz E et al. Cardiol Res, 2023 Oct;14:409-415). This amino acid position is well conserved in available vertebrate species. In addition, the in silico prediction for this alteration is inconclusive. Since supporting evidence is limited at this time, the clinical significance of this alteration remains unclear. -
